Welcome to the home of the Ancient & Accepted Scottish Rite Masons of the Valley of Saint Paul in the Orient of Minnesota.  The Ancient & Accepted Scottish Rite of Freemasonry is, above all else, an educational institution.  We seek not to teach men the truth but, instead, a way to the truth.  Each must find the truth for himself.  The Degrees of the Scottish Rite do not teach specific lessons.  Rather, they give parallel examples from earlier cultures, raise questions and challenge us to think.  Freemasonry is a journey of self-discovery and self-development.  We seek only to be a guide, teaching the common ground of various philosophical and religious approaches to belief, in order that men might be more united in their standards of right and wrong and in their understanding of the reality of God.
